         <title>      TALASSEMIA</title>
         <author>nataliaigual</author>
         <link>https://padlet.com/williampaula2/gq0hl26gipvc7zk0/wish/1461881509</link>
         <description><![CDATA[<div>É um tipo de anemia hereditária, que faz parte de um grupo de doenças do sangue chamadas hemoglobinopatias (doença da hemoglobina) e resulta em anemia.<br><br></div>]]></description>

         <title>                     NÚCLEO</title>
         <author>williampaula2</author>
         <link>https://padlet.com/williampaula2/gq0hl26gipvc7zk0/wish/1462600894</link>
         <description><![CDATA[<div>É a maior e a primeira organela a ser descoberta. Casa do DNA, centro comando célula, controla metabolismo e a síntese ácidos nucleicos.&nbsp;</div>]]></description>
